Hebrew-English Dictionary
Strongs: H802
Hebrew: אִשָּׁה
Transliteration: ʼishshâh
Pronunciation: ish-shaw'
Part of Speech: Noun Feminine
Bible Usage: {[adulter]ess} {each} {every} {female} X-(idiom) {many} + {none} {one} + {together} {wife} woman. Often unexpressed in English.
Definition:
the second form is an irregular plural; a woman (used in the same wide sense as H582).
1. woman, wife, female
a. woman (opposite of man)
b. wife (woman married to a man)
c. female (of animals)
d. each, every (pronoun)
